- The number of young people playing tackle football on Long Island is declining because of what parents, coaches and administrators said are concerns over the potential long-term damages of head injuries and concussions. The drop in participation has officials concerned about the future of the sport and has spurred an increase in alternatives to tackle football -- such as flag football, which emphasizes passing and running and doesn't require tackling.
